Do you like chiptunes? Do you like chiptunes artists?! Do you like chiptunes artists who we interviewed at Blip Festival?!? Then you should probably get psyched for the 8-bit Alliance Tour, one of the biggest US chiptune tours…ever, actually.
Organized (and headlined) by fantastic chip-and-guitar group Anamanaguchi, the tour also features UK 8-bit breakbeat artist Sabrepulse, the pseudo-improvisational Henry Homesweet, and eccentric beepy post-rock duo Starscream. I have taken the liberty of linking you to great songs by all four artists so you know what you’re missing if you don’t show up to the tour. You are welcome.
It all kicks off this Friday at Market Hotel in Brooklyn, but will gradually work its way down the East Coast over the next two weeks. The full dates can be found on the official (and badass-looking) 8-bit Alliance Tour site right here:
